Before any physical work begins, a qualified electrician must carry out a detailed evaluation of your home's existing electrical facilities to identify whether it can safely support an EV charger installation. Older homes throughout Sydney's inner residential areas, in particular, often have ageing switchboards that were never ever created to accommodate the extra load that features electrical automobile charging. In these cases, a switchboard upgrade becomes an essential requirement, adding to the overall project scope however substantially enhancing the safety and dependability of the entire electrical system in the process. The evaluation phase likewise includes identifying the most appropriate location for the charging unit, considering elements such as cable routing range, weatherproofing requirements, and ease of access for day-to-day usage. Engaging a licensed expert with demonstrated experience in EV charger installation from the outset means these factors to consider are addressed correctly instead of found as issues mid-project.
The kind of charger picked for your EV charger installation will have a direct bearing on how quickly your vehicle charges and how much the total project expenses. For many Sydney families, a Level 2 a/c charger operating on a 32-amp devoted circuit represents the most practical and cost-effective service, efficient in providing a full charge overnight for the huge majority of electrical automobile models currently on the marketplace. Level 1 charging through a standard 10-amp power point is technically possible but widely regarded as insufficient for day-to-day driving requirements given how gradually it replenishes the battery. DC quick chargers, while remarkably fast, are prohibitively expensive for home installation and are better matched to commercial settings such as shopping centres, filling station, and fleet depots. Discussing your particular vehicle model, daily kilometre range, and future-proofing objectives with your installer makes sure the EV charger installation is sized and set up properly for your situations rather than merely defaulting to the cheapest available option.
The regulative framework governing EV charger installation in New South Wales is something every Sydney house owner must be aware of before work commences. All electrical installations should comply with AS/NZS 3000 circuitry standards, and depending on the nature and scale of the work, notification or approval from the pertinent authority may be required. Only a certified electrician is legally allowed to perform this type of work, and upon conclusion, a certificate of compliance must be released to validate that the installation meets all applicable requirements. House owners who try to source unlicensed labour to minimize expenses risk voiding their home insurance, dealing with considerable fines, and producing genuine security hazards that could affect their family and property. In Australia, electrical security requirements exist for good reason, and EV charger installation is no exception to the expectation that all such work is carried out with complete adherence to the guidelines. Respectable installers will handle the compliance and certification procedure as a matter of course, so there is no requirement for house owners to browse this territory alone.
Preparation your spending plan thoroughly is a crucial part of approaching any EV charger installation task, and Sydney house owners must be gotten ready for a variety of costs depending upon the intricacy of their specific scenario. A straightforward installation in a modern-day home with a sufficient switchboard and a conveniently situated garage might can be found in at the lower end of the rate spectrum, while homes needing substantial electrical upgrades, long cable runs, or specialised weatherproof enclosures will naturally draw in higher costs. Pairing an EV charger installation with a rooftop planetary system is an increasingly popular strategy among Sydney citizens seeking to maximise their roi, as it permits lorries to be charged using self-generated renewable energy instead of drawing totally from the grid. Acquiring at least two or three detailed quotes from licensed installers, examining their qualifications and evaluations, and asking specific questions about warranties and continuous support will all assist guarantee you engage the right specialist for the job and attain an outcome that serves your family well for several years to come.
